About The Position

As an Amazon Robotics Senior Mechanical Engineer, you will develop innovative hardware designs for our emerging robotics systems and improve existing hardware to optimize performance and enhance customer experience. The ideal candidate has experience designing and analyzing robotic systems, enjoys analytical problem solving and possesses practical knowledge of robotic design, fabrication, assembly, and rapid prototyping. The AR Sortation Solutions Vertical is responsible for delivering and maintaining high performing package sortation solutions throughout the network. The team collaborates closely with our customers as well as with other verticals, core engineering and orgs, including Supply Chain, Manufacturing, Tech Ops, GSS, Manipulation, Mobility, Core Software, Deployment Engineering, World Wide Design Engineering (WWDE), Sort Tech, and Construction. With several new sortation solutions achieving GA status over the past 3 years, AR Sortation will focus resources on three key areas of development. First, we will maintain already-deployed systems to ensure robust performance and support new feature requests. Second, we will prioritize a roadmap to deliver improvements targeted for both existing hardware in the field and new installations. These include performance optimizations, such as increased throughput and robustness, as well as significant cost savings for new deployments. And third, we will focus on new product initiatives that will range from incremental, lower risk efforts to completely new BAG (big audacious goal) programs that change the status quo. By investing in a balanced portfolio, we will deliver annual performance improvements that our customers can plan to, while placing bets on new innovation which will help transform the network and mitigate expected headwinds as we scale to meet growing customer demand.
